How do you multiply elements in Matlab?
C = A . * B multiplies arrays A and B by multiplying corresponding elements. The sizes of A and B must be the same or be compatible. If the sizes of A and B are compatible, then the two arrays implicitly expand to match each other.
How do you do dot product in Matlab?
C = dot( A,B ) returns the scalar dot product of A and B .
- If A and B are vectors, then they must have the same length.
- If A and B are matrices or multidimensional arrays, then they must have the same size. In this case, the dot function treats A and B as collections of vectors.
How do you find the product of a series in Matlab?
F = symprod( f , k , a , b ) returns the product of the series with terms that expression f specifies, which depend on symbolic variable k . The value of k ranges from a to b . If you do not specify k , symprod uses the variable that symvar determines. If f is a constant, then the default variable is x .
What does Cumprod mean in Matlab?
cumulative products
cumprod(A,1) works on successive elements in the columns of A and returns the cumulative products of each column. cumprod(A,2) works on successive elements in the rows of A and returns the cumulative products of each row.

What is matrix multiplication in MATLAB?
Matrix multiplication is possible only if the number of columns n in A is equal to the number of rows n in B. In matrix multiplication, the elements of the rows in the first matrix are multiplied with corresponding columns in the second matrix.
What is use of ABS function in Matlab?
Description. example. Y = abs( X ) returns the absolute value of each element in array X . If X is complex, abs(X) returns the complex magnitude.
What is the use of Prod in MATLAB?
MATLAB Function Reference. B = prod(A) returns the products along different dimensions of an array. If A is a vector, prod(A) returns the product of the elements. If A is a matrix, prod(A) treats the columns of A as vectors, returning a row vector of the products of each column.
What is the correct syntax for product in MATLAB?
This syntax is valid for MATLAB ® versions R2018b and later. B = prod (A,dim) returns the products along dimension dim. For example, if A is a matrix, prod (A,2) is a column vector containing the products of each row.
What is the difference between Scilab prod and MATLAB?
This page might be outdated. Scilab prod (A) returns the product of all components of A. So, if A is a vector, then Scilab and Matlab work in the same way. If A is a matrix, Scilab prod (A) gives the product of all elements of A but Matlab returns the product of each column.
